Types of Patty Makers


Patty makers come in several varieties, each designed to cater to different needs and production scales. Here are the most common types


1. Manual Patty Makers These are typically more affordable and simple to operate. They are often made of durable materials like stainless steel and require the user to exert physical effort to shape the meat. Manual patty makers are suitable for small restaurants or food trucks that don't require high-volume production.


2. Electric Patty Makers These machines automate the patty-making process, allowing for higher production rates with less effort. Electric models often come with various features, such as adjustable thickness settings and portion control, making them ideal for busy establishments. However, they tend to be pricier than manual models.


3. Commercial Patty Presses These are heavy-duty machines designed for large-scale operations like fast-food chains and meat processing plants. They can produce thousands of patties in a day and can accommodate various types of meat, including beef, chicken, and vegetarian options. Given their advanced capabilities, commercial patty presses usually represent a significant investment.


Factors Influencing Patty Maker Prices


When it comes to the pricing of patty makers, several factors come into play

1. Material Quality Patty makers made from high-quality stainless steel or other durable materials generally come at a higher price point. These materials not only ensure longevity but also resist corrosion and are easy to clean, which is essential in maintaining food safety standards.


2. Size and Production Capacity Larger machines designed for high-volume production naturally cost more. If your establishment requires a high output, investing in a larger and more robust model may be necessary, albeit at a higher upfront cost.


3. Features and Functionality Patty makers equipped with advanced features such as programmable settings, digital displays, and portion control mechanisms typically command a higher price. Such features can enhance efficiency and help maintain consistency, which can justify the additional expense.


4. Brand Reputation Well-known brands that have established a reputation for quality and durability often charge a premium for their products. However, investing in a reputable brand can also translate into better customer support and warranty options.


5. Market Trends Prices can also fluctuate based on market demand and the availability of raw materials. During peak seasons, such as summer barbecue time, prices may increase due to higher demand.


Making the Right Choice


When considering the purchase of a patty maker, it’s crucial to assess your specific needs. For smaller operations, a manual model may suffice, whereas larger establishments might require an electric or commercial-grade machine.


Consider the average volume of patties you need to produce daily and think about the types of meat or vegetarian products you’ll be using. Research different brands and read reviews to understand which models are praised for their reliability, ease of use, and after-sales service.
